Introduction:

In the present fast-paced globe, the traditional 9-5 time-table not any longer relates to many families. One of the key advantages of 24-hour daycare is the freedom it gives working moms and dads. Numerous moms and dads work changes that extend beyond conventional daycare hours, making it difficult to acquire childcare that suits their particular routine. 24-hour daycare facilities solve this issue by giving care during nights, weekends, and even instantaneously. This enables parents to operate without worrying all about finding you to definitely view their children during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are may be the reassurance it offers to moms and dads. Knowing that kids are now being maintained by trained professionals in a safe and protected environment can relieve the stress and guilt very often is sold with leaving young ones in daycare. Parents can consider their particular work comprehending that their children are in good hands, which could trigger increased productivity and work pleasure.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are centers can offer a sense of community and assistance for households. Parents who work non-traditional hours frequently find it difficult to get a hold of childcare choices that meet their demands, ultimately causing emotions of isolation and tension. 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a feeling of belonging and camaraderie among parents facing comparable difficulties, creating a support community which will help families th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ers offer many benefits, they also include their own collection of difficulties. One of the primary difficulties is staffing. Finding qualified and trustworthy childcare providers that are willing to work non-traditional hours is difficult, resulting in high return rates and possible staffing shortages. This could easily influence the quality of treatment offered to kiddies and create instability for families counting on 24-hour daycare services.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the expense. Supplying care night and day needs extra staffing and resources, which could drive up the cost of services. This could be a barrier for low-income families whom may possibly not be capable afford 24-hour daycare, making them with minimal al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

So that you can make sure the safety and wellbeing of young ones in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and oversight are crucial. State and neighborhood governments set criteria for licensing and accreditation of daycare facilities, including the ones that operate twenty-four hours a day. These requirements cover a wide range of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safety and health demands, and staff instruction and qualifications.

Along with federal government regulations, many 24-hour daycare facilities elect to look for accreditation from nationwide companies such as the National Association for the Education of young kids (NAEYC) or perhaps the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a commitment to top-notch treatment and may help moms and dads feel confident in their chosen childcare supplier.
